Como Gerenciar Um Projeto De Software Ágil Com Sucesso
O gerenciamento de projetos ágeis é baseado em princípios que garantem eficiência e sucesso na execução de projetos de software. A colaboração, flexibilidade, entrega incremental e foco no valor do negócio são alguns dos princípios fundamentais. Essa abordagem traz benefícios como maior satisfação do cliente, flexibilidade, qualidade do software e produtividade. Para gerenciar um projeto de software ágil com sucesso, é importante definir objetivos claros, priorizar atividades, comunicar-se efetivamente, obter feedback constante, utilizar métricas e gerenciar riscos. Ferramentas como quadros Kanban, software de gerenciamento de projetos e metodologias ágeis também são úteis. A Awari oferece cursos e suporte de carreira para aprender sobre gestão de produtos e desenvolver habilidades em áreas como Data Science e Machine Learning.
Navegue pelo conteúdo
Princípios do Gerenciamento de Projetos Ágeis
Colaboração e Comunicação
A colaboração e a comunicação eficazes são essenciais para o sucesso de um projeto ágil. É importante que todos os membros da equipe estejam alinhados e trabalhem em conjunto, compartilhando informações e ideias de forma constante.
Flexibilidade e Adaptação
A flexibilidade é um dos princípios fundamentais do gerenciamento de projetos ágeis. As equipes devem estar preparadas para se adaptar a mudanças e responder de forma rápida e eficiente a novas demandas e requisitos.
Entrega Incremental
O gerenciamento de projetos ágeis se baseia na entrega incremental, ou seja, a entrega de partes funcionais do software em curtos intervalos de tempo. Isso permite que os clientes e stakeholders acompanhem o progresso do projeto e façam ajustes conforme necessário.
Foco no Valor do Negócio
Um dos principais princípios do gerenciamento de projetos ágeis é o foco no valor do negócio. As equipes devem priorizar as funcionalidades e atividades que agregam valor real aos clientes e à organização.
Benefícios do Gerenciamento de Projetos Ágeis
Maior Satisfação do Cliente
O gerenciamento de projetos ágeis permite que os clientes acompanhem de perto o progresso do projeto e participem ativamente no processo de desenvolvimento. Isso resulta em uma maior satisfação do cliente, uma vez que suas necessidades e expectativas são atendidas de forma mais eficiente.
Maior Flexibilidade e Adaptação
A abordagem ágil permite que as equipes sejam mais flexíveis e se adaptem rapidamente a mudanças e novas demandas. Isso é especialmente importante em um cenário de constante evolução tecnológica, onde os requisitos do projeto podem mudar ao longo do tempo.
Melhor Qualidade do Software
Com a entrega incremental de partes funcionais do software, é possível identificar e corrigir problemas de forma mais ágil. Isso resulta em um produto de maior qualidade, uma vez que os erros são detectados e corrigidos precocemente.
Maior Produtividade e Eficiência
O gerenciamento de projetos ágeis promove uma maior produtividade e eficiência nas equipes de desenvolvimento. A colaboração constante, o foco no valor do negócio e a entrega incremental permitem que as equipes sejam mais eficientes na execução das tarefas.
Melhores Práticas para Gerenciar um Projeto de Software Ágil com Sucesso
Definição de Objetivos Claros
É fundamental estabelecer objetivos claros e mensuráveis para o projeto desde o início. Isso ajuda a alinhar a equipe e os stakeholders em relação ao que se espera alcançar. Ao definir os objetivos, é importante considerar o valor do negócio e as necessidades dos clientes.
Priorização das Atividades
A priorização das atividades é essencial para garantir que as tarefas mais importantes sejam concluídas primeiro. Utilize técnicas como o backlog do produto e a matriz de priorização para determinar quais funcionalidades são essenciais e devem ser implementadas nas primeiras iterações do projeto.
Comunicação Efetiva
A comunicação efetiva é um dos pilares do gerenciamento de projetos ágeis. Mantenha todos os membros da equipe informados sobre o progresso do projeto, desafios e decisões importantes. Estabeleça canais de comunicação claros e promova a colaboração entre os membros da equipe.
Iterações e Feedback Constante
O projeto ágil é caracterizado por iterações curtas e entregas incrementais. Durante cada iteração, obtenha feedback dos stakeholders e dos clientes para validar o trabalho realizado até o momento. Isso permite ajustar o rumo do projeto e garantir que as necessidades do cliente sejam atendidas.
Uso de Métricas e Indicadores
Utilize métricas e indicadores para acompanhar o progresso do projeto e a eficiência da equipe. Alguns exemplos de métricas que podem ser usadas são o Velocity (velocidade de entrega), o Lead Time (tempo total de conclusão de uma tarefa) e o Customer Satisfaction Score (índice de satisfação do cliente).
Gerenciamento de Riscos
Identifique e gerencie os riscos do projeto de forma proativa. Realize análises de risco e desenvolva planos de contingência para lidar com possíveis problemas que possam surgir ao longo do desenvolvimento.
Ferramentas e Recursos para o Gerenciamento de Projetos Ágeis
Quadros Kanban
Os quadros Kanban são uma ferramenta visual que permite acompanhar o fluxo de trabalho do projeto. Eles podem ser usados para organizar as tarefas em colunas, como “A fazer”, “Em andamento” e “Concluído”, facilitando o acompanhamento do status de cada atividade.
Software de Gerenciamento de Projetos
Existem diversas opções de software de gerenciamento de projetos ágeis disponíveis no mercado, como o Jira, Trello e Asana. Essas ferramentas permitem que a equipe acompanhe o progresso do projeto, atribua tarefas, defina prazos e colabore de forma eficiente.
Quadros Brancos e Post-its
Apesar da tecnologia, muitas equipes ainda utilizam quadros brancos e post-its para visualizar e organizar as tarefas do projeto. Essa abordagem é especialmente útil para equipes que preferem uma abordagem mais física e tangível.
Metodologias Ágeis
Existem várias metodologias ágeis que podem ser utilizadas no gerenciamento de projetos, como Scrum, Kanban e XP (Extreme Programming). Cada uma delas tem suas características específicas, mas todas compartilham o objetivo de promover a agilidade e a entrega de valor.
A Awari é a melhor plataforma para aprender sobre gestão de produtos no Brasil.
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.
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.
